## Why prune your fruit trees?

Regular pruning of fruit trees is much more than just an aesthetic concern. Its primary goal is to stimulate fruit production, preserve the tree's vigor, and limit the occurrence of diseases. A well-pruned tree receives more light, which promotes better photosynthesis and thus healthy growth. Additionally, appropriate pruning allows for controlling the shape of the tree, facilitating harvesting, and extending its lifespan. ## When to prune for a bountiful harvest?

The ideal time for pruning depends on the variety of fruit tree. Generally, winter pruning (outside of frost periods) is suitable for most pome fruit trees like apple or pear trees, while stone fruit trees (apricot, cherry, plum) prefer pruning at the very beginning of spring or just after harvest. This distinction helps respect the vegetative cycle and limit the risks of diseases related to humidity. ## What are the reasoned pruning techniques?

Reasoned pruning primarily relies on observing the tree. The goal? To remove dead or diseased branches, aerate the center of the tree to let light in, and balance the framework to prevent the weight of the fruits from weakening the branches. Several techniques are distinguished according to the shape and age of the tree:

- Training pruning: to guide young trees and lay the foundations for a solid structure.
- Maintenance pruning: for adult trees, it aims to stimulate fruiting and maintain a harmonious shape.
- Rejuvenation pruning: reserved for aging subjects, it helps revitalize production.

## Mistakes to avoid when pruning fruit trees

Even with the best intentions, some pitfalls should be avoided to ensure the health of your trees:

- Pruning in humid weather, which encourages the appearance of fungi and diseases.
- Cutting too short or flush, risking weakening the tree or stimulating chaotic regrowth.
- Forgetting to disinfect tools, which can transmit pathogens from one tree to another.
- Removing all branches bearing fruit buds, seriously compromising the upcoming harvest.

## Answers to your frequently asked questions – FAQ on pruning fruit trees

**What are the signs that a fruit tree needs to be pruned?**
If your tree has crossing branches, a too-dense center, or fewer and fewer fruits, it is time to consider pruning. Careful and precise work, done at the right time, can correct these imbalances.

**Can all fruit trees be pruned the same way?**
No, each species requires a specific approach. Apple, pear, plum, or cherry trees do not have the same needs. That is why our team adapts its actions for each orchard, relying on proven techniques and our local experience in the Basque Country.

**What tools should be prioritized for successful pruning?**
Pruners, pruning saws, and loppers are the allies of the amateur gardener. Ensure they are well-sharpened and clean before each use. For large trees or delicate interventions, it is better to entrust the task to a professional to achieve a reliable and secure result.

**How to valorize pruning waste?**
Cut branches and leaves are valuable allies for the vegetable garden and the entire garden. They can be shredded for mulching, added to compost, or used to protect the soil in winter. This practice promotes biodiversity, improves soil quality, and limits green waste to dispose of.
